Related: Editorials & Other Articles, Issue Forums, Alliance Forums, Region ForumsMan suffers third-degree burns while being held on hot pavement by Phoenix police
https://www.abc15.com/news/local-news/investigations/man-suffers-third-degree-burns-while-being-held-on-hot-pavement-by-phoenix-policeAs Phoenix police deal with the fallout of the violent beating of a deaf man and face the threat of federal oversight, the department is now set to face a lawsuit after a man suffered third-degree burns across much of his body during a detainment.
Michael Kenyon, who has not been charged with a crime for the incident, spent more than a month hospitalized with burns on his face, arms, chest, and legs.
Some chunks of flesh are now missing from above his knees.
Phoenix police are demonstrating an utter disregard for human life over and over again, said Bobby DiCello, one of Kenyons attorneys. This young man was burned to the third degree because his skin was cooked on asphalt.
When asked again if he believed officers cooked Kenyon, DiCello said, Theres no doubt.
Phoenix police said Kenyon struggled with their officers and added that the incident is still the subject of a criminal and internal investigation.
The incident happened on the afternoon of July 6, 2024, when the temperature reached 114º in central Phoenix.
